Stanilovsky Evgeny created IGNITE-14713:
-------------------------------------------
Summary: Calcite. Explain failed for subquery expression.
Key: IGNITE-14713
URL: https://issues.apache.org/jira/browse/IGNITE-14713
Project: Ignite
Issue Type: Improvement
Components: sql
Reporter: Stanilovsky Evgeny
Failure test:
{code:java}
@Test
public void test0() throws Exception {
IgniteCache<Integer, Integer> cache = grid(0).getOrCreateCache(
new CacheConfiguration<Integer, Integer>("test")
.setBackups(1)
.setIndexedTypes(Integer.class, Integer.class)
);
for (int i = 0; i < 100; i++)
cache.put(i, i);
awaitPartitionMapExchange();
// Correlated INNER join.
checkQuery("explain plan for SELECT t._val FROM \"test\".Integer t
WHERE t._val < 5 AND " +
"t._key in (SELECT x FROM table(system_range(t._val, t._val))) ")
.check();
}
{code}
--
This message was sent by Atlassian Jira
(v8.3.4#803005)